Since they arrived on the big stage of the UFC, the women’s divisions have shined bright. And that was no different over the past 12 months. On multiple nights, it was the ladies that stole the show inside the Octagon in 2024. And a specific few female UFC fighters stood out above the rest over the last year. With that in mind, let’s take a look at the 10 best female UFC fighters of 2024

10. Iasmin Lucindo
Lucino earned a 2-0 mark in 2024 with two big wins over top contenders. She knocked off Karolina Kowalkiewicz in May via decision and scored her fourth straight win in October with another decision, this time over Marina Rodriguez to get to 16-5 overall.
9. Norma Dumont
The 34-year-old Dumont stepped into the UFC’s Octagon twice in 2024, and both times, she had her hand raised. In April, making a return to the bantamweight division, Dumont topped former UFC champion Germaine de Randamie. She followed that up with a decision vs. Irene Aldana, a former title challenger.

8. Maycee Barber
Barber could be the next face of the UFC women’s divisions. She has won six straight since a 2021 loss to Alexa Grasso. That includes her March decision win against Katlyn Cerminara pushed her career record to 14-2 overall.
7. Natalia Silva
A rising star, Silva has won all six of her UFC fights, with two coming over the past 12 months. She kicked off her year with a decision vs. Viviane Araujo. In September, Silva scored the biggest win of her career, topping former UFC champion Jessica Andrade for her 12th straight win.
6. Virna Jandiroba
Nothing like staying active to show where you stand in the division. Jandiroba did just that in 2024. She earned a March decision over Loopy Godinez and came back in July to earn “Performance of the Night” with her second-round submission of Amanda Lemos. She has won four straight and is 21-3 overall.
5. Manon Fiorot
The 34-year-old from Nice, France had a perfect 2024, just like she did in 2023, ’22, ’21, ’20, and ’19. Fiorot stretched her current win streak to 12 with a decision over Erin Blanchfield in a five-round main event from Atlantic City, New Jersey.
4. Kayla Harrison
Oh, what a year it was for the Olympic gold medalist. While many wondered if Harrison could cut it in the “big leagues,” the veteran simply dominated. She choked out former champion Holly Holm in April and returned in October, scoring a decision over Ketlen Vieira to improve to 18-1 overall.
3. Julianna Pena
The 35-year-old stepped inside the Octagon for the first time since summer 2022 this past October. At UFC 307, Pena won the UFC women’s bantamweight title for a second time with a split decision over Raquel Pennington. The win marked her first since 2021 and 12th overall.
2. Valentina Shevchenko
The past year was all about reclaiming her throne atop the UFC women’s flyweight division. And that is what Shevchenko did. In September, she won back the title with a decision victory over Alexa Grasso after the two had battled to a draw in 2023.

1. Weili Zhang
The 34-year-old continues to dominate the strawweight division. She has held the UFC championship since a 2022 win over Carla Esparza. After securing a title defense in 2023, she did the same in April of this year with a win over Yan Xiaonan at the stacked UFC 300 event.
